A while back someone posted a link to an article suggesting that reflectors on bikes are basically useless, as a car has to be directly behind the reflector in order to see the light reflected from it.
Incorrect.
A reflector is an array of small corner reflectors:
https://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Corner_reflector
Corner reflectors send light back in the direction from which it came.
For this reason, it will always be brightest when the observer is co-located with the source of the light.
Reflective tape accomplishes the same thing using tiny glass beads.
